Transaction 99ad71cf4af10636c6210d1d694da1a160a690bc003409714a2022e0c0cbe328
1 Input
2 Outputs
- 99ad71cf4af10636c6210d1d694da1a160a690bc003409714a2022e0c0cbe328:0
- 99ad71cf4af10636c6210d1d694da1a160a690bc003409714a2022e0c0cbe328:1
value 70835478
address 1JpBk3nc3KEjCJxkWA3PEvtGg24BhiHuWQ
value 2099580
address 326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h